IRD CRACKS DOWN: $228M in Undeclared Income! What This Means for NZ Property Investors
Send Us A Message! Let us know what you think. In this episode, we're diving into the latest and most significant news for the New Zealand property market. The Inland Revenue Department (IRD) has just revealed that its tax investigations into property investors and developers are paying off—BIG TIME! 💰 We break down the shocking numbers from a recent Business Desk article, including a staggering $228 million in undeclared income discovered in just one financial year.
